Listen "549 - Nathan Oldfield"
Episode Synopsis
In today's episode filmmaker Nathan Oldfield shares why he doesn't watch this own films, how staying attuned to one's self requires active work, why melancholy is fuel, silliness is sacred, and how connecting to personal grief has deepened his work as a high-school teacher. Enjoy!
